Overtrading

Overtrading is dealing more often or in larger size than a method calls for, which multiplies transaction costs against a set of positions the method never asked to be taken.

A description of frequency and size relative to a stated method, which is why it can only be identified against a written one. Without a rule specifying what qualifies as a position worth taking, there is no standard against which a count is too high, and the word becomes a judgement made after a poor run rather than a fact about conduct.

The arithmetic that makes it expensive is not psychological. Every round turn pays the spread and any commission again, so the total cost scales with the count while the expected result per position does not, and a method with a modest positive expectation can be turned negative by frequency alone. The extra positions are also the marginal ones, the cases the rule was least confident about, so they carry the method's worst expectation and its full cost at the same time.

The behavioural account offered for it is that activity rises after a run of results in either direction: after adverse ones because a loss invites recovery, and after favourable ones because a run changes how the next decision feels rather than what the method says. The conventional response is a limit on the number of positions in a period, enforced the same way a loss limit is, by being fixed in advance rather than judged in the moment.
